Web13 apr. 2024 · Citing Three or More Authors If there are three or more authors, cite only the name of the first author listed with their Last Name, First Name Middle Name followed by a comma et al. Example: Smith, James, et al. WebMLA In-Text Citations. MLA style uses in-text citations to give credit to authors when paraphrasing or quoting their ideas. In-text citations include two parts, the lead-in (or signal) phrase and the parenthetical citation. The lead-in phrase is an important element of the in-text citation to include when integrating sources into your own writing.
